<p>Well, I ran the Tybee 1/2 marathon today using my <a href="http://danlhernandez.com/wp-content/uploads/2009/12/12262009-2.jpg" target="_blank">vibram 5 fingers</a>.  And, I finished the race with a better time than I expected.  My time was 1:43:13.  I figured I would finish closer to two hours.  So, I&#8217;m happy but not my feet.  My feet are very upset with me.  If I don&#8217;t watch myself they will kick me hard!  I have burst blisters on each foot in the middle of the ball of the foot.</p>
<div id="attachment_2907" class="wp-caption aligncenter" style="width: 207px"><a href="http://danlhernandez.com/wp-content/uploads/2010/02/02062010-3.jpg"><img class="size-medium wp-image-2907" title="02062010-3" src="http://danlhernandez.com/wp-content/uploads/2010/02/02062010-3-197x300.jpg" alt="" width="197" height="300" /></a><p class="wp-caption-text">my v5f&#39;s at the end of the 1/2 marathon</p></div>
<p>I&#8217;m very happy and satisfied to have finished the 1/2 and with a time much better than I expected.  I didn&#8217;t doubt that I would finish but I did not know what to expect of my feet at the end of the race.  On my tweeter account I joked around with other runners about my feet falling off during the race or, that I would look like the <a href="http://danlhernandez.com/wp-content/uploads/2010/02/02052010-2.jpg" target="_blank">peg-legged dude on the front of the Tybee run shirt</a> by the time I dragged across the finish line.  Thankfully, two little burst blisters and just tired, aching feet was the outcome.  Not bad really.  If you want to hear about bad, I should perhaps tell you about the 100 miler I did in 2008 in 24 hrs &amp; 12 minutes.  That was bad!  Both of my feet were like one great, big, nasty blister with another blister over the blisters!  It was rough.  After I took off my shoes (after the 100 miler) I couldn&#8217;t put them back on because my feet were so swollen.  That&#8217;s why I say that this 1/2 was painful but I&#8217;ve been more uncomfortable before during a race.  So, I&#8217;m glad that I did the run with the v5f&#8217;s but I want to focus on my conventional running shoes more now.</p>

<p>So, will I make the transition completely to minimalist running with the <a href="http://danlhernandez.com/wp-content/uploads/2009/12/12262009-6.jpg" target="_blank">v5f&#8217;s</a>?  I&#8217;m not sold on this movement completely&#8230;not yet.  For some people the use of the <a href="http://danlhernandez.com/wp-content/uploads/2009/12/12262009-5.jpg" target="_blank">v5f&#8217;s</a> has become almost cultish.  I&#8217;m not an easy convert.  I do enjoy the feeling of running almost barefoot and I think there are many benefits to it but I still like regular running shoes, you know what I mean?  I mean, I love my <a href="http://sneakershoesstore.blogspot.com/2008/04/mens-mizuno-running-shoes-mizuno-wave.html" target="_blank">Mizunos</a>!  They are awesome shoes.</p>
<div id="attachment_2909" class="wp-caption aligncenter" style="width: 235px"><a href="http://danlhernandez.com/wp-content/uploads/2010/02/02062010-10.jpg"><img class="size-medium wp-image-2909" title="02062010-10" src="http://danlhernandez.com/wp-content/uploads/2010/02/02062010-10-225x300.jpg" alt="" width="225" height="300" /></a><p class="wp-caption-text">a strange face in the crowd</p></div>
<p>I saw one guy before the race that had some <a href="http://i.ytimg.com/vi/TX-sVhFLQA4/0.jpg" target="_blank">5 fingers</a> on.  We shook hands and wished each other luck.  I&#8217;m not sure how many runners ran with <a href="http://www.crossfit.com/mt-archive2/1HeatherKeenan1-th.jpg" target="_blank">5 fingers</a> but I can tell you that I had about a dozen people run alongside me and ask about the experience of running with these shoes.  I told them all the same thing &#8211; &#8220;if you decide to give these a try give yourself some time to get used to them&#8221;.  Its taken me almost two months to get used to them some what but I&#8217;m still not there.  It taxes your calves something intense!  If I keep running with these shoes I&#8217;m going to have some badass calves.  The girls will be drooling over my calves.</p>
